J.  Lighting Instructions (Standing Pilot)
1.  Turn off all electric power to the appliance if ser-
vice is to be performed.
2.  Open control access panel.
3.  Move switch to “OFF” position.
4.  Push in gas control knob slightly and turn clock-
wise 
to OFF”.  DO NOT force.
5.   Close control access panel.
1.  Open control access panel.
2.  Turn off all electric power to 
the appliance.
3.  Push in gas control knob 
slightly and turn clockwise 
to “OFF”.
Note:   Knob cannot be turned from “PILOT” to “OFF” 
unless knob is pushed in slightly.  DO NOT force.
4.   Open the fi xed glass assembly.  You may need to 
remove the decorative front.
5.  Wait  fi ve (5) minutes to clear out any gas. Then 
smell for gas, including near the fl oor. If you smell 
gas, STOP! Follow “B” in the Safety 
Information located on the left side 
of this label. If you don’t smell gas, 
go to next step.
6.  Find the pilot. The pilot is inside 
combustion chamber next to the 
main burner
7.  Turn knob on gas control counterclockwise 
to “PILOT”.
8.  Push in control knob all the way and hold in. Immedi-
ately depress red or black piezo button. It may require 
several depressions of the red or black piezo button 
until PILOT lights. If PILOT light does not light after 
10 seconds, return to step 3. Continue to hold the 
control knob in for about one minute after the pilot is 
lit. Release knob and it will pop back out. Pilot should 
remain lit. If it goes out, repeat steps 3 through 6.
•   If knob does not pop up when released, stop and 
immediately call your service technician or gas 
supplier.
  If the pilot will not stay lit after several tries, turn 
the gas control knob to “OFF” and call your ser-
vice technician or gas supplier.
9. Reinstall 
fi xed glass assembly.  Reinstall decorative 
front.
10. Turn gas control knob counterclockwise 
to “ON”. Close access panel.
11.  Turn on all electric power to the appliance. 
12.  To light burner, turn the wall control or on/off switch 
to “ON”.

FOR YOUR SAFETY
READ BEFORE LIGHTING
WARNING: If you do not follow these instructions exactly, a fi re or explosion 
may result causing property damage, personal injury or loss of life.

A. This appliance has a pilot which 
must be lighted by hand. When 
lighting the pilot, follow these in-
structions exactly.
B. BEFORE LIGHTING, smell all around 
the appliance area for gas.  Be sure to 
smell next to the fl oor because some 
gas is heavier than air and will settle 
on the fl oor.
WHAT TO DO IF  YOU SMELL GAS
•   DO NOT try to light any appliance.
•  DO NOT touch any electric switch; do 
not use any phone in your building.
•  Immediately call your gas supplier 
from a neighbor’s phone. Follow the 
gas supplier’s instructions.

•   If you cannot reach your gas sup-
plier, call the fi re department.
C. Use only your hand to push in or 
turn the gas control knob. Never use 
tools. If the knob will not push in or 
turn by hand, DO NOT try to repair 
it, call a qualifi ed service technician. 
Force or attempted repair may re-
sult in a fi re or explosion.
D. DO NOT use this appliance if any 
part has been under water. Imme-
diately call a qualifi ed service tech-
nician to inspect the appliance and 
to replace any part of the control 
system and any gas control which 
has been under water.
